- The distance between Cork, Ireland and Itapeva, Brazil is approximately 9,305 km or 5,782 mi.
- To reach Cork in this distance one would set out from Itapeva bearing 23.7° or NNE and follow the great circles arc to approach Cork bearing 36.6° or NE .
- Both have a marine west coast climate (Cfb).
- Cork is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ome whereas Itapeva is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ome.
- The annual average temperature is 7.8 °C (14°F) cooler.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 2.9 °C (5.2°F) more in Cork. The continentality subtype is barely hyperoceanic for both.
- Total annual precipitation averages 184.3 mm (7.3 in) less which is equivalent to 184.3 l/m² (4.52 US gal/ft²) or 1,843,000 l/ha (197,029 US gal/ac) less. About 6/7 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 27° lower in Cork than in Itapeva.
- Relative humidity levels are 12% higher.
- The mean dew point temperature is 5.3°C (9.6°F) lower.
